What Is Roof Pitch?

Roof pitch is a term that represents the inclination of a roof. In the United States, it is conveyed as a ratio that depicts the vertical rise in inches of the roof for every 12 inches of horizontal distance.

Understanding Rise and Run

The “rise” of a roof is the vertical height above the ground, and the “run” is the horizontal distance. As in US construction, the run is a fixed 12 inches, and the roof pitch can be denoted as X/12.

If a roof pitch is 6/12, it means that the roof goes up by 6 inches for every 12 inches of horizontal run.

Roof Pitch vs Roof Slope

Even though the two words are frequently used interchangeably, they are different. Roof pitch is represented as a ratio (such as 4/12), whereas roof slope is depicted as a percentage. Pitch is the terminology most familiar to American roofers, inspectors, and building departments.

Why Roof Pitch Matters in US Homes

A roof pitch is not just a figure; it greatly determines the performance of a roof over time as well as the cost of its construction or replacement.

Weather Performance Across the US

In the northern states, steep roofs are helpful in quickly getting rid of snow as well as lowering ice dam formation. In the areas where it rains a lot, the right pitch will lead to efficient drainage of water, thus saving the shingles and the underlayment from getting damaged. Pitch is a factor in resisting wind uplift as well as for fastening requirements in high-wind areas.

Impact on Roofing Materials

Different roofing materials have different requirements regarding the minimum pitch of the roof to work properly. If a material is installed on a roof with an insufficient pitch, it may result in leaks, the warranty being void, etc.

Cost, Labor, and Safety

Steep roofs are more time-consuming, labor-intensive, and require more safety equipment, which results in higher installation costs and contractor bids being affected. Knowing the accurate pitch beforehand will help in keeping the construction or replacement free from unexpected ​‍​‌‍​‍‌issues.

Common Roof Pitch Ranges in the United States

The table below shows typical roof pitch ranges and how they are commonly used in US residential construction:

Roof Pitch

Classification

Common Usage

2/12 – 3/12

Low-slope

Porches, additions, modern homes

4/12 – 6/12

Conventional

Most US residential houses

7/12 – 9/12

Moderately steep

Snow-prone or traditional designs

10/12 and above

Steep-slope

Historic homes, A-frame designs

Most​‍​‌‍​‍‌ houses in America generally have 4/12 to 6/12 roofs because such pitches offer the right balance of drainage, cost, and ease of installation.

How to Estimate Roof Pitch from the Attic

One of the best, as well as the safest, ways for a homeowner to determine the pitch of a roof is to measure the attic.

Without stepping out of the attic, take a horizontal level and prop it against the underside of the roof rafters. Use the level to mark 12 inches from one end. At the 12-inch mark, record the vertical distance from the level to the rafter. This measurement is the rise of your roof.

In the case the rise measures 5 inches, then your roof pitch is 5/12.

This method does not require you to climb the roof and is a dandy way of working for inspectors and estimators in the US.

How to Estimate Roof Pitch on the Roof Surface

Getting measurements straight from the roof surface offers not just precise but infallible results. Disasters in the form of accidents can be avoided only with one thing, namely, the correct safety equipment.

You place the level on the roof surface and take the vertical rise measurement at the point dividing the level into 12 inches. Professional roofers usually go for this method as they already wear their fall protection kit.

Because a steep roof is a major hazard for falls, the advice most of the time is that homeowners stay away from this indoor space if they are not really into it or do not have the skills, unless it is a matter of being under professionals.

Estimating Roof Pitch from the Ground

Estimating from the ground is a helpful method when you simply cannot or should not be going up on the roof.

Contractors use pitch gauges, angle finders, or apps on their smartphones that calculate the pitch through the photos taken. Even though these methods are less accurate than getting the measurements themselves, they are good enough for the purposes of planning and rough checking of the roof.

Converting Roof Pitch to Degrees

Structural analysis, solar panels installation, or simply architectural design are cases when obviously the pitch of a roof is also required in degrees.

The table below shows common US roof pitches and their approximate degree ​‍​‌‍​‍‌equivalents:

Roof Pitch

Degrees

3/12

14.0°

4/12

18.4°

6/12

26.6°

8/12

33.7°

10/12

40.0°

Degrees in roofing are probably less in use for standard housing projects, but they play a crucial role in engineering and energy-related applications. Roof Pitch and Material Compatibility

Roof pitch is the main factor that determines the materials that can be safely and effectively used.

For example, asphalt shingles require at least a pitch of 2/12, whereas metal roofing can be installed on lower slopes but with proper sealing. Generally, clay tiles and slate need steeper pitches to ensure good drainage.

Knowing the pitch beforehand while choosing the materials can save you from installation headaches and product performance problems in the long run.

Building Codes and Roof Pitch in the US

Depending on the roofing material and the climatic conditions, local building codes may require a minimum pitch.

Most of the US jurisdictions adhere to the International Residential Code (IRC) guidelines, but there are always local amendments that may apply. For instance, the permit applications regularly require the pitch of the roof to be documented, especially for new buildings or major roof removals.

Estimating the pitch correctly not only helps in compliance but also cuts the time of getting approval.

Common Mistakes When Estimating Roof Pitch

One common mistake is measuring for a length of the run that is less than 12 inches, thus getting an incorrect ratio. Another problem is measuring on uneven surfaces or on warped rafters.

Also, most of the time, visual guessing without instruments may end up with inaccurate estimates, especially in the case of complex roof designs with multiple ​‍​‌‍​‍‌slopes.

FAQs

What is the most common roof pitch in the US?

The roof pitch of most of the American homes is between 4/12 and 6/12.

Can I estimate roof pitch without climbing the roof?

Yes, you can do a measurement in the attic or estimate the ground with the help of tools or apps.

Why does roof pitch affect roofing cost?

More labor, safety equipment, and time are needed for steeper roofs, so the total cost rises.

Do I need a roof pitch for a roofing permit?

In most jurisdictions in the US, pitch is necessary for permits and material approval.

Is the roof pitch the same for all sides of a roof?

Not necessarily. A complicated roof can have different pitches, which have to be measured ​‍​‌‍​‍‌separately.
